A multi-cloud method includes using cloud services from numerous suppliers, such as Amazon Web Solutions (AWS), Microsoft Azure, Google Cloud, and others, rather of depending on a single supplier. Companies are progressively selecting to disperse their workloads throughout various cloud platforms to avoid vendor lock-in and boost strength.

This design enables companies to utilize the best of both worlds, providing more control over data while gaining from the affordable scalability of the public cloud. In 2026, anticipate these hybrid and multi-cloud strategies to become more common as organizations aim for much better versatility, security, and cost optimization in their cloud facilities.

But what is serverless computing, and why is it such a huge offer? Serverless computing enables companies and designers to run applications without handling the underlying facilities. While the cloud company still preserves the servers, users do not need to stress about provisioning, scaling, or keeping servers. They only spend for the actual computing time their applications use making it a cost-effective option for lots of business.

In 2026, edge computing will take center phase as a vital enhance to cloud computing, particularly for industries that count on real-time data processing. Edge computing involves processing information better to where it is generated rather than sending it to a centralized cloud server. This is particularly crucial for applications that require low latency, such as IoT devices, autonomous cars, and real-time analytics.

The combination of edge computing with cloud services develops a powerful hybrid model that enables companies to keep data storage in the cloud while taking advantage of fast, localized information processing at the edge. By 2026, cloud and edge computing will be more perfectly incorporated, enabling services to enhance efficiency and minimize the strain on central servers by processing data in real time.

Cyber risks are growing, and with a lot delicate data hosted on the cloud, companies need to ensure their systems are secure from breaches, attacks, and vulnerabilities.: In a no trust architecture, no one (inside or outside of the network) is trusted by default. Users and devices need to constantly validate and be verified before acquiring access to any network resource.

Cloud invest is no longer tolerated as an opaque overhead. Leaders progressively want unit economicscost per transaction, per item occasion, per customer journeyand this is now formalized in how FinOps itself specifies and operationalizes cloud system economics and unit-cost thinking.

Guideline is turning portability into a style input. The EU Data Act is applicable from 12 September 2025, consisting of arrangements planned to make switching cloud providers and transferring data materially easier. You can currently see the market reacting: Google launched a no-cost multicloud transfer offer in the EU/UK context and positioned it clearly versus Data Act expectations, with wider analysis on transfer charges and changing friction.
